A renewed interest in the clinical and pathogenic aspects of COPD exacerbat
ion is timely in view of national and global COPD initiatives. The three bi
g problems regarding COPD continue to be the following: prevention of the d
isease; slowing progression of the disease once diagnosis has been establis
hed; and prevention and more effective treatment of the so-called exacerbat
ion. The following assessment will raise more questions than answers and wi
ll review some of the past and current concepts and contexts.
